Your 10 Day Morocco Tour Itinerary from Marrakech begins with a warm welcome at Marrakech Menara Airport. Transfer to your riad or hotel in the heart of the city. Depending on your arrival time, you may explore the vibrant Jemaa el-Fna square, alive with storytellers, musicians, and food stalls, or simply relax after your journey. Overnight in Marrakech.
Marrakech 10 Days Itinerary : After breakfast, embark on a full-day Marrakech city tour with a local guide. Discover the architectural treasures of the Koutoubia Mosque, the stunning Bahia Palace, and the historic Saadian Tombs. Wander through the labyrinthine alleys of the medina, bursting with colorful souks and artisan workshops. In the afternoon, visit the tranquil Majorelle Garden and Yves Saint Laurent Museum before returning to your accommodation. Your 10 Day Desert Tour from Marrakech begins today. Depart Marrakech and cross the scenic High Atlas Mountains via the Tizi n’Tichka pass. Visit the UNESCO-listed Ait Benhaddou, a fortified ksar famous for its earthen clay architecture and film appearances. Continue through Ouarzazate (the Hollywood of Africa) and drive along the spectacular Road of a Thousand Kasbahs to reach the Dades Valley, known for its dramatic rock formations and lush landscapes. Overnight in Dades.
After breakfast, journey to the towering cliffs of the Todra Gorge, a paradise for trekkers and photographers. Continue through Berber villages and desert landscapes, passing Erfoud—the gateway to the Sahara. Arrive in Merzouga, where you’ll trade your 4x4 for a camel and trek across the golden dunes of Erg Chebbi. Enjoy a breathtaking sunset before arriving at your luxury desert camp for dinner, traditional music, and an unforgettable night under the stars.
Today is dedicated to exploring the wonders of the Sahara. Start with a sunrise over the dunes, followed by a visit to the Khamlia village to enjoy traditional Gnawa music. Explore the desert’s fossil sites, nomadic communities, and seasonal lake (when full). In the evening, relax at your camp or hotel and savor the magic of the desert. Bid farewell to the Sahara and drive through the Ziz Valley, lined with palm groves and kasbahs. Continue across the Middle Atlas Mountains to Midelt, a town known for its apple orchards. Stop in Ifrane, often called the “Switzerland of Morocco” for its alpine architecture and cool climate. By evening, arrive in Fes, Morocco’s oldest imperial city. Overnight in Fes.
Enjoy a guided tour of Fes, the spiritual and cultural capital of Morocco. Explore the UNESCO-listed Fes el-Bali Medina, with its narrow alleys, vibrant tanneries, and bustling souks. Visit historic landmarks such as the Bou Inania Madrasa, the Al Quaraouiyine University (the world’s oldest university), and the Royal Palace gates. Depart Fes and drive through the Rif Mountains toward the enchanting Chefchaouen, the famous Blue City. Spend the afternoon wandering through its blue-washed streets, charming squares, and artisan shops. Relax with a view of the mountains and soak in the city’s tranquil vibe. Overnight in Chefchaouen.
After breakfast, head north to the cosmopolitan city of Tangier, where the Atlantic Ocean meets the Mediterranean Sea. Explore the Kasbah, the old medina, and the scenic coastline. Stroll along the Corniche or enjoy a seaside café before settling into your hotel. Tangier’s blend of European and Moroccan influences adds a unique flavor to your journey.
On the final day of your Marrakech 10 Days Itinerary, travel along the Atlantic coast to Rabat, Morocco’s capital. Visit highlights such as the Hassan Tower, the Mausoleum of Mohammed V, and the Kasbah of the Udayas. Continue to Casablanca, Morocco’s modern hub, where you’ll explore the stunning Hassan II Mosque before your departure. Your unforgettable 10 Day Morocco Tour Itinerary from Marrakech concludes here.

1. What is the best time to do the 10 Days Marrakech Tour Itinerary?
The best time is spring (March to May) or autumn (September to November) when the weather is pleasant for city exploration, desert trekking, and mountain drives. Summers can be very hot, especially in the desert./Marrakech 10 Days Itinerary

3. How long is the camel trek in Merzouga?
Most itineraries include a 1–2 hour camel trek into the Erg Chebbi dunes at sunset. Longer rides are available for those who want a deeper desert adventure./Marrakech 10 Days Itinerary

6. How long is the driving each day?
Driving times vary: the longest days are Marrakech to Dades Valley (~6–7 hours) and Merzouga to Fes (~7 hours), with scenic stops along the way to break up the journey./Marrakech 10 Days Itinerary
